Kerala: A paradise On Earth

Kerala is delightful strip of land lying on the South-Western tip of the Indian peninsula. Vast stretches of green pastures, coconut palm groves, paddy fields, water falls, back waters, virgin beaches, lush green forests, huge mountains and hillocks adorned with rivers and rivulets make Kerala so fascinating and enchanting that people rightly call her the God’s Own Country.

This apart, Kerala has varied art forms and a rich cultural heritage. A trip through the mountain sides, back waters, forests and valleys is a real bonanza. Ms.Katherine, co-author of the book ‘Chasing the Monsoon’ found Kerala the most beautiful place in India.’ A walk through the villages having long stretches of paddyfields submerged in water was a rare experience,’ wrote Katherine.
